Biography

  • Children: Daniel Scott Long, 1848–1915; Mary Minerva Long Smith, 1854–1918;
  • second marriage: Narcissa Caulk; Montgomery County, IL; 8/04/1850
  • Buried at Kirkland Cemetery, Montgomery County, IL
